A water hammer arrester is designed to absorb the shock wave created by the sudden stoppage or change in flow of water. It typically consists of a sealed air chamber that allows for the expansion and contraction of water pressure waves. When a valve closes quickly or a faucet is turned off, the arrester compresses the trapped air, which eases the pressure surge and minimizes noise. This not only protects the system from damage but also enhances the longevity of the components involved.
In industrial applications, the importance of water hammer arresters cannot be overstated. High-pressure systems, such as those found in manufacturing plants or large commercial buildings, are particularly susceptible to water hammer effects. Failure to install appropriate arresters can lead to frequent maintenance issues, costly repairs, and potential downtimes that affect productivity.
When selecting a water hammer arrester, several factors should be considered. The size and type of system, the pressure levels involved, and the specific application are all crucial for determining the right arrester. It's also important to ensure that the unit is properly installed in accordance with local plumbing codes and manufacturer guidelines to maximize its effectiveness.
Installation typically involves placing the arrester near the source of the water hammer, such as close to valves or faucets. Regular maintenance checks should also be conducted to ensure that the arrester is functioning correctly, as changes in air pressure within the unit can affect its performance over time.
